On 6 March 2019 19:49:59 CET, Thomas Koenig <tkoenig@netcologne.de> wrote: >Hello world, > >the attached patch fixes a 7/8/9 regression where dependency checking >was for class arrays and a scalar value was mishandled when the >dependency happened in an elemental function. > >There was an ICE for the test case which is handled by >fixing up the class refs in gfc_walk_variable_expr. >Once this was gone, a wrong-code issue appeared which was fixed >by the part in gfc_scalar_elemental_arg_saved_as_reference >(is that the longest function name in gfortran?). > >Regression-tested. OK for all affected branches? Please change call abort to stop N in the test? > PR fortran/66089 > * gfortran.dg/dependency_53.f90: New test.
